GTC, part of the BUUK Infrastructure Group, are looking for Senior Authorised Person (EHV) who would like to help us reach our mission to “earn customer loyalty and drive business growth by providing consistently excellent service”.

Purpose of this role

Act as the Senior Authorised Person and undertake operational activities to safely run our network.

Your key responsibilities are

Senior Authorised up to 33kV.

Project management around operational activities.

Technical support to colleagues and customers as necessary.

Become a training and support contact for colleagues to support their personal development.

Maintain a helpful and informative work environment.

Support the business roll out for Network Monitoring.

Any other duties as required by the manager. 

Qualifications

HNC / Degree / Equivalent qualifications.

Thorough Distribution Network Knowledge.

Experience/Knowledge

Thorough knowledge of Distribution Safety Rules.

Working knowledge of a DNO network up to and including 33kV.

Clear level of understanding around Network protection.

Abilities/Skills

Experience of Project Management.

Ability to solve problems.

Excellent customer service and communication skills.

Ability to use Microsoft Office programmes or equivalent

Desirable

Understanding of IDNO and DNO relationships.

Operational up to 132kV.

Automation knowledge.

Previous experience of training and development of colleagues.

Conditions of Employment

You will be required to participate in a standby rota.
You will hold a driving licence.
